Product Review: Hammerfast
Hammerfast isn’t your everyday adventure module, in fact it’s not really an adventure at all if you wanna’ get technical. Think of Hammerfast not as a blank canvas for your campaign world, but one that’s been penciled in lightly for you to alter as much as you want. It’s a great backdrop for setting up an entire campaign or at least a major city. The contents state it is optimized for taking players ideally through levels 1-10, however I think a little ingenuity could push it a bit further than that.
Without giving away the back story from the book verbatim I’ll just say that the city itself has a lot of history, to say the least. Ghosts walk the streets alongside the living and no one thinks anything of it, some of them even hold places in society – acting as teachers instructing those in a craft they excelled in during life like blacksmithing perhaps. There are some tensions between those devoted to Moradin and Gruumsh who basically hold dominion over the cities and it’s ghostly inhabitants. There is a lot of room for tension and treachery in a city like this, which is great for your campaign world and creating player intrigue.
